Youtube description: "This video shows a search warrant served by the Columbia Mo. police department. The cops bust in this guys house in the middle of the night and shoot his two dogs (one a pit bull that was caged in the kitchen and the other a Corgi) with children in the home. it turns out that rather than a big time drug dealer, this guy had a small pipe with some resin in it, a grinder, and what the cops here call "a small amount of marijuana" (meaning less than a few grams). We here in Comlumbia want everyone to know what kind of police department we have here, check out our "finest" in action."

D.C. Girls
Yall know I'm from that DMV (D.C., Maryland, Virginia Area) P.G. County, MD to be exact. I lived in D.C. (Northeast and Northwest) also. So things that go down in my hometown intrigue me... Had to share this tragic story with yall.

Seven men dead and three wounded, including a triple slaying after a street argument, a drive-by shooting near an elementary school, a deadly domestic dispute, a crap game that ended in array of bullets, including the slaying of a man found with his throat cut in his car near his home.

These violent crimes occurred within a two-mile radius in the Trinidad, Marshall Heights and Edgewood Terrace sections of Northeast and Southeast Washington, in neighborhoods ranging from working-class to what is called the tumbledown. (Full Story)

Juelz Santana Kushin'
Dipset member Juelz Santana was arrested near the entrance of his Teaneck, New Jersey home, after police found hollow point bullets and marijuana in his Bentley.

After police learned the rapper was driving with a suspended license, they searched the vehicle and found 29 hollow point bullets wrapped in a sock, as well as $19.500 dollars in cash in a hidden plastic bag filled with “hundreds of Jolly Rancher candies.”
